QNA to hold three-day workshop on information technology

Doha: Qatar News Agency(QNA) is  organising today a specialised workshop on modern information technology for a number of technical delegations from GCC news agencies as part of a series of courses and workshops held by QNA for qualifying and training of personnel working in this field. 
The three-day workshop will discuss topics including technology challenges facing news agencies, the latest technologies in dealing with news and mechanisms of reaching the subscribers in particular and the public in general through smart devices applications, social media and visualized presentations. 
Director of the Technical Affairs Department at  Qatar News Agency Eng Khalid Al Mutawa said the courses and workshops come in implementation of Emiri Decision No. 51 of 2009, which entrusted QNA with organising training courses and workshops appropriate for developing the capacities of participants and upgrading their professionalism through ongoing training and development programmes. 
Al Mutawa added that this workshop comes after the great success QNA achieved in organising specialised workshops and the good reputation it gained and reflected in the number of applications submitted for participation in QNA courses, as well as the continued keenness to provide knowledge for trainees and to remove obstacles during the course. 
He explained that the workshop, to be addressed by Engineer Hani Jaber, will focus on the technological challenges facing news agencies, in addition to the provision of new by exploiting new services’ technology and new mechanisms for the delivery of news content and how to market these services successfully.
